WEST PALM BEACH, Fla. (CBS12) — The highly anticipated We Belong Here: Palm Beach Festival is set to make its vibrant return to the Meyer Amphitheatre on December 27–28, 2025, promising two days of immersive music, art, and community celebration in one of South Florida’s most scenic waterfront venues.
Organized by the experiential music collective We Belong Here, the Palm Beach edition continues the brand’s mission to transform traditional festival experiences into intimate, high-quality gatherings that blend music, culture, and creativity. While the official lineup is still under wraps, past events have featured world-renowned artists such as Kaskade, ODESZA, Lane 8, and Elderbrook, setting high expectations for this year’s roster.
Beyond the music, the festival invites attendees to get involved through several creative avenues:
- Artist Connection: Aspiring DJs can submit mixes for a chance to perform on stage.
- Ambassador Program: Fans can apply to represent the brand and help spread the word.
- Collaborations: Opportunities abound for artists, videographers, and vendors to showcase their work and connect with the community.
The Palm Beach festival is part of a growing series of events hosted by We Belong Here, which has previously brought its signature 360 stage and curated experiences to iconic locations like Central Park in New York City and Virginia Key Beach in Miami…
